Welcome to another edition of Manitoba in Manitoba, one where we take time to mark National Day for Truth and Reconciliation, which is Friday, September 30th.

The day honours the children who never returned home and Survivors of residential schools, as well as their families and communities. Public commemoration and recognition of the tragic and painful history, and ongoing impacts of residential schools, is a vital component of the reconciliation process.

This weekend we welcome Indian City to the program, with band members Neewa Mason, Pamela Davis and Jay Bodner our guests joining us to talk about the re-release of their latest album "Code Red" by Warner Music Canada. The album is full of collaborations including appearances by past Made in Manitoba guests Chantal Kreviazuk and Don Amero.

The trio will also reflect on the importance of National Day for Truth and Reconciliation to all Canadians, and also from a very personal context.
